Custom Badges enjoy a unique blend of artistic talent and expertise. We adamantly assert that we are the UK's most inventive patch design company. Our team's creative vision is unparalleled. Additionally, everyone is extremely knowledgeable and skilled in their fields. Your products will be produced by masters of the craft, and you can be sure that the outcomes will be nothing less than masterpieces.
Home Custom Badges UK
Custom Badges UK
Business Genre
Long Business Description